PG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2024 in Review

3,719 of the 6,965 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Procter & Gamble (PG) for Q3 2024, worth a combined $274B — up 4.8% from $262B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 192 funds opened new PG positions and 81 closed out — a net gain of 111 holders — while 1,568 added to existing stakes and 1,519 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$730M. The largest seller was Wellington Management Group, cutting an estimated $1.01B.
